Kinds of Childcare Options

There are many forms of child care possibilities, each catering to different age ranges and schedules. Several of the most typical types of child care options feature:

  1. Daycare Centers: Daycare Near Me - Find The Best Daycares Near You facilities are facilities that offer care for kiddies of various ages, usually from infancy to preschool. These centers are accredited and controlled because of the condition, making certain they satisfy particular standards for safety, cleanliness, and staff skills. Daycare centers offer structured activities, meals, and guidance for children in a bunch environment.

  1. Family childcare Homes: Family child care houses tend to be small, home-based childcare services run by a single caregiver or a small group of caregivers. These providers provide an even more personalized and family-like environment for the kids, with fewer young ones in attention in comparison to daycare centers. Family child care domiciles can offer flexible hours and prices, making all of them a well known choice for moms and dads who require more personalized look after the youngster.

  1. Preschools: Preschools are educational institutions that offer very early youth education for kids usually involving the many years of 2 to five years old. These programs consider planning kids for preschool by presenting them to fundamental scholastic concepts, social abilities, and mental development. Preschools usually are powered by a school-year routine and supply part-time or full time alternatives for parents.

  1. Before and After School Programs: Before and after college programs are designed to provide maintain school-aged kids during the hours pre and post the regular college day. These programs offer a variety of activities, research help, and supervision for children while parents are at work. Before and after school programs are usually provided by schools, neighborhood centers, or private businesses.

  1. Nanny or Au Pair: Nannies and au sets tend to be individuals who provide in-home childcare services for households. Nannies tend to be skilled professionals who provide full time look after children inside family's home, while au sets are youngsters from international countries whom stay because of the household and provide cultural exchange with child care. Nannies and au sets provide personalized treatment and versatility in scheduling for moms and dads.

Things to consider Whenever Choosing Child Care

When selecting child care towards you, it's important to start thinking about a number of factors to ensure you discover a quality and appropriate selection for your child. A few of the important aspects to consider add:

  1. Licensing and Accreditation: it is crucial to choose an authorized and approved child care supplier, because means that the center meets particular standards for protection, sanitation, staff qualifications, and program quality. Certification and certification demonstrate that supplier has withstood a rigorous examination procedure and is invested in maintaining high requirements of care.

  1. Workforce Qualifications and Training: The skills and training of this staff at childcare facility are very important in providing quality take care of kids. Seek out providers that have trained and experienced caregivers, plus staff who will be certified in CPR and first aid. Staff-to-child ratios are crucial, while they determine the degree of interest and supervision that each kid gets.

  1. Curriculum and system strategies: Consider the curriculum and system activities made available from the kid attention supplier, as they perform a substantial role in the development and learning of kid. Search for programs offering age-appropriate tasks, academic opportunities, and opportunities for socialization. A well-rounded curriculum that features play, art, songs, and outside time can subscribe to your child's overall development.

  1. Health and Safety Policies: make sure the kid attention supplier has actually rigid safety and health guidelines in position to protect the wellbeing of the kid. Seek facilities that follow appropriate health techniques, have actually protected entry and exit processes, and keep on a clean and child-friendly environment. Ask about disaster treatments, disease policies, and how the provider manages accidents or situations.

  1. Parent Involvement and Communication: Choose a young child care supplier that promotes parent participation and maintains available communication with households. Seek providers offering possibilities for parents to participate in activities, occasions, and group meetings, plus regular updates on your own child's progress and wellbeing. A powerful cooperation between parents and caregivers can cause a positive and supportive child care knowledge.

Finding Childcare In Your Area

Now you have considered the aspects to consider in a child care provider, it's time to begin the seek out quality child care near you. Here are a few guidelines and sources that will help you find a very good selection for your son or daughter:

  1. Request guidelines: start with seeking tips from family members, buddies, next-door neighbors, and coworkers who have kids in child care. Private referrals can be a valuable way to obtain information on high quality childcare providers in your town. Enquire about their particular experiences, whatever they fancy concerning the provider, and any issues they might have.

  1. Analysis Online: utilize online resources like childcare directories, parenting web sites, and social media marketing teams to analyze child care providers in your area. Choose providers with positive reviews, large reviews, and detailed information on their particular programs and services. Numerous providers have actually web pages or social media marketing pages where you can learn more about their services and staff.

  1. Browse childcare Centers: Schedule visits to possible child care facilities to visit the services, meet with the staff, and take notice of the system doing his thing. Pay attention to the sanitation, safety precautions, and total atmosphere regarding the center. Make inquiries towards curriculum, staff skills, day-to-day routines, and policies getting a feeling of the way the center works.

  1. Interview Caregivers: When interviewing possible caregivers, inquire about their particular experience, training, and way of child care. Inquire about their viewpoint on discipline, communication with moms and dads, and exactly how they handle problems or difficult habits. Trust your instincts and choose caregivers that warm, mindful, and attentive to your son or daughter's requirements.

  1. Examine sources: Request recommendations through the childcare provider and contact all of them to ask about their particular experiences utilizing the provider. Enquire about the grade of attention, communication with parents, staff communications, and any concerns they might have had. Sources can offer valuable ideas into the provider's reputation and background.

  1. Start thinking about price and ease: look at the price of child care and exactly how it suits into your budget, plus the ease of the positioning and hours of operation. Compare prices, fees, and payment options among various providers for the best worth for your family. Start thinking about aspects such transport, proximity to your house or work, and mobility in scheduling.
